20/40KM ITT NANAIMO RIVER ROAD
Near perfect conditions, with a slight rising breeze to blow everyonehome, saw just ten participants in 4 categories contest the first 40km itt this season. With three dead turns to negotiate, it was clear that most of the riders needed to practice their turning skills. Don Gillmore, who won the 20km men's race showed everYone how it was done by saving as much as 15 seconds at the turn. Perhaps we should get him to run a clinic! Other winners were Julie Langelo, with a personal best at 20km, Patrick Burnham, who won the men's 40km on a single speed fixed wheel, and Rose Houle who also did a personal best time for 40km.
Thanks to Bill Hutchinson, who came out specifically to marshal the far turn.
